A peek at the darker side of prosperous Ottawa.
These two photos were taken almost consecutively. A person on the phone obstructed my view and it appears as if the camera’s eye is peeking around his form. Then, I captured the street person as if peeking through some tree branches.
This is a before and after photo of our Rideau Canal Sunset Cruise.
The first one was taken when we were pulling away from the dock. You can see the West Block of the Parliament Building peeking out over the bridge. It was being renovated on our visit in 2016, thus the crane. In the second photo, you can see that we lucked into a beautiful sunset on our return.
A circular, light fixture peeking out from a jut in the ceiling above me.
One of our three cats peeking at me taking this photo.
